Lazard Asset Management LLC Sells 4,366 Shares of H&E Equipment Services, Inc. (NASDAQ:HEES)

H&E Equipment Services logo with Industrials background

Lazard Asset Management LLC cut its stake in H&E Equipment Services, Inc. (NASDAQ:HEES - Free Report) by 37.3%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 7,337 shares of the industrial products company's stock after selling 4,366 shares during the period. Lazard Asset Management LLC's holdings in H&E Equipment Services were worth $358,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

H&E Equipment Services Stock Up 1.1%

Shares of HEES traded up $0.99 on Tuesday, hitting $95.63. 176,044 shares of the st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 563,218. H&E Equipment Services, Inc. has a one year low of $40.93 and a one year high of $101.28. The company has a market capitalization of $3.51 billion, a PE ratio of 24.27 and a beta of 1.87. The business has a 50 day simple moving average of $92.88 and a 200 day simple moving average of $79.97.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.09, a quick ratio of 0.59 and a current ratio of 0.64.

H&E Equipment Services (NASDAQ:HEES -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, April 29th. The industrial products company reported $0.03 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.66 by ($0.63). The business had revenue of $319.46 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$362.60 million. H&E Equipment Services had a net margin of 9.47% and a return on equity of 25.46%. The business's revenue was down 13.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the company posted $0.71 earnings per share. As a group, equities analysts forecast that H&E Equipment Services, Inc. will post 3.25 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About H&E Equipment Services

(Free Report)

H&E Equipment Services, Inc engages in the provision of equipment services, which focus on heavy construction and industrial equipment. It operates through the following segments: Equipment Rentals, Sales of Rental Equipment, Sales of New Equipment, and Parts, Service and Other Revenues. The Equipment Rentals segment focuses on renting construction and industrial equipment.
